Post by DKilloranPowerScore » Tue Mar 06, 2018 11:28 pm

And reports of scores arriving are coming in now too. It will take more than a few hours for everything to go out, though. No rhyme or reason to the release: not by alphabet, not by score, not by geography, not by social security number or LSAC account. Most people will have scores within 3-4 hours, but sometimes it takes up to 12 or more hours for them to all go out. Good luck all!
